What is a business solutions analyst?

Business solutions analysts work on the planning processes associated with the implementation of projects or business improvements. They provide business analysis support and guidance to the business partners in response to clients’ needs.

What are the challenges for a business analyst?

Typical challenges that business analysts face

  • Misconception of BA’s scope of work.
  • Created specifications do not satisfy the needs of the development team.
  • Changing requirements or business needs.
  • Conflicts with stakeholders.
  • Undocumented processes.

What are the common problems in requirement management?

Problems in requirements management

  • Finding incorrect or missing links between requirements.
  • Getting project stats (requirements status and counts, project progress per phase etc.)
  • Seeing the impact of a requirement change on other requirements and use cases.
  • Duplication of requirements between different documents.

What is the main role of a business analyst?

Business analysts work with organisations to help them improve their processes and systems. They conduct research and analysis in order to come up with solutions to business problems and help to introduce these systems to businesses and their clients.

What is the role of a business analyst in accounting?

A Financial Business Analyst recommends and implements methods for increasing a company’s efficiency and profitability. They analyze the company’s business model and finances and they use their findings to make suggestions for improvement regarding everything from budget and operations to management.

What are the duties of an analyst?

An analyst gathers, interprets, and uses complex data to develop actionable steps that will improve processes and optimize results. Day-to-day, he or she assesses company and client needs, receives robust information, and analyzes it, looking for telltale trends or areas for improvement.

What is an analyst salary?

Financial Analysts made a median salary of $81,590 in 2019. The best-paid 25 percent made $109,330 that year, while the lowest-paid 25 percent made $61,850.

What is the duties and responsibilities of data analyst?

Data Analyst job description guide

  • Collecting and interpreting data.
  • Analysing results.
  • Reporting the results back to the relevant members of the business.
  • Identifying patterns and trends in data sets.
  • Working alongside teams within the business or the management team to establish business needs.
